Single ply ro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of the roofing membrane to ensure its integrity and performance. These inspections typically include checking for signs of wear, damage, or deterioration such as cracks, punctures, or blistering. Service providers may also evaluate the condition of seams, flashing, and other critical components to identify potential vulnerabilities. Regular inspections help homeowners catch issues early before they develop into more costly repairs or cause leaks that can damage the interior of the property.

This type of service is particularly useful for identifying common problems associated with single ply roofing systems, such as UV damage, membrane shrinking, or seam separation. Over time, exposure to the elements can weaken the roofing material, leading to leaks or reduced energy efficiency. An inspection can reveal these issues early, allowing property owners to schedule repairs or maintenance proactively. Detecting problems early can extend the lifespan of the roof and prevent more extensive damage to the building structure.

Properties that typically use single ply roof inspection services include commercial buildings, industrial facilities, and large flat-roofed structures. However, homeowners with flat or low-slope roofs on residential properties may also benefit from these inspections, especially if the roof has been in place for several years. Regular inspections are recommended for roofs that have experienced severe weather, or if there are visible signs of damage or aging. The overview below groups typical Single Ply Roof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Platteville, WI.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Routine Inspections - typical costs range from $250-$600 for standard single ply roof inspections. Many routine assessments fall within this middle band, covering most small to medium-sized commercial roofs. Larger or more complex buildings may see higher prices.

Minor Repairs - small repairs such as patching leaks or replacing damaged membrane sections usually cost between $150-$500. Many local pros handle these jobs efficiently within this range, though extensive damage can push costs higher.

Major Repairs - extensive repairs, including membrane replacements or significant patchwork, often range from $1,000-$3,500. Larger projects with complex issues tend to fall into this bracket, with fewer jobs reaching the upper limit.

Full Roof Replacement - replacing an entire single ply roof typically costs $5,000-$15,000 or more, depending on the size and complexity. Most projects in this category are on larger commercial buildings, with prices increasing for more intricate designs or higher-quality materials.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in a single ply roof inspection? A professional inspection typically includes a visual assessment of the roof’s surface, flashing, seams, and membrane for signs of damage or wear, along with checking for ponding water or other issues that could affect performance.

How can a roof inspection benefit my property in Platteville, WI? An inspection helps identify potential problems early, allowing for timely repairs that can extend the life of the roof and prevent costly damage to the building structure.

What signs indicate that a single ply roof might need an inspection? Visible issues such as cracks, blistering, pooling water, or membrane discoloration are common signs that a roof should be evaluated by a local contractor.

Are roof inspections necessary even if there are no visible problems? Yes, regular inspections can uncover hidden issues that may not be immediately apparent, helping to maintain the roof’s integrity over time.
